Richard Maskin of Dart Machinery has released the following statement regarding the  parting of company with Justin Humphreys and RaceRedi Motorsports.

"The business of developing and maintaining professional level drag racing engines is a very demanding and uncompromising endeavor; it is equally as competitive as being in the driver's seat. While I appreciate the financial demands that accompany pro racing and have attempted to be as understanding as possible, at the end of the day, I still have a business to run", said Richard Maskin. Dart's business includes the sale of high performance engine components, as well as supplying race engines for Pro Stock customers.

"We had some very good successes with Justin Humphreys and RaceRedi Motorsports, helping him go from rookie to final rounds very quickly. Humphreys is a very talented driver and we wish him continued success." commented Richard Maskin. "As a team, we were not making the continued progress we all had hoped for and had a difference of opinion as to why that occurred.  However, the departure from RaceRedi was strictly a financial separation", added Richard Maskin. “Our engines are, and continue to be, available to those with sufficient resources, and we are now supplying engines to Jim Yates Racing."  Maskin added that he remains hopeful that any open issues that exist between Justin Humphreys and himself and can be resolved quickly and amicably.
